The Police Department in Firestone, Colorado had for many years operated out of a physically deficient facility, compromising both officer/staff safety and operational efficiencies. The Town of Firestone requested Roth Sheppard’s services in their efforts to plan and design a new facility that would house the police department and municipal court.

The roof line of the building reaches out towards the entry of the site, a gesture to welcome the Town’s citizens. Beneath this triangular overhang sits a covered outdoor plaza, designed to encourage public gathering. The completed building has become an anchor within the community and the Town’s master planned Central Park.

The primary police component of the facility includes administration, 24-hour patrol services, investigations department, forensics lab booking/holding spaces, and storage and evidence. The public lobby provides a bright, welcoming space for visitors to the building. The reception desk, protected by ballistic glazing, overlooks this public space, and has easy line-of-sight to the front entry and parking area beyond.

Additionally, the Community Room, which doubles as a police training room with secured access, provides ample meeting space for the police department and community organizations. The court component consists of a Courtroom that can also function as the Town Board Room. This portion of the facility also includes judge’s chambers, prosecutor/district attorney offices, a conference room/jury room, and a secure restroom.
